David Jack

David Jack - A Stan Klos Biography

David Jack was born in Crieff on April, 18, 1822 and died in 1909, Monterey, California. The "San Francisco Call" of Tuesday, January 12th reported the following notice;

"David Jack multi millionaire and the largest and richest landowner of Monterey County died at his home in Monterey at 12.30 o’clock yesterday afternoon (Jan 11th) at the age of 87 years. Born in Crieff, Perthshire, Scotland in 1822, Jack came to the United States in 1841, and in 1849 reached California settling a year later in Monterey"

Jack was a land speculator and businessman who is considered one of the founding investment geniuses behind the development of  Monterey County, California.  His work  and accomplishments in that county were clearly cornerstones in Central California's Golden Age of Prosperity.
